I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at SkyWest Airlines (Denver, CO) in Nov 2018
Interview
SkyWest will put you in a hotel the night before the interview. The next morning you will catch the hotel shuttle to the Flight Center. Plan on being there from 0730 to around 1600. They start with a presentation that explains how awesome the company is and answer any questions you have. First, myself and two other were put into an all paper flight deck for the scenario situation. Second, I did the HR and last was the technical questions. We ate Jimmy Johns for lunch around noon.
There are a few gouges out there but what helped me was a book call Everything Explained for a Professional Pilot and studying Jeppesen charts. During the HR, typical questions were asked such as: Why SkyWest? Tell me about a time you went out of the way to help a customer? Describe what it is to be an affective Captain? Etc. During the technical they asked me how a turbine engine works, basic jeppensen chart knowledge, what is AC/DC and disadvantages and advantages between the two. They also asked me about the systems of the most recent aircraft I flew. These are just a handful of questions they asked but for the most part I felt like they just wanted to get to know me and see if they’d be able to handle me on a three or four day trip. It was a great experience.

Interview was 1 hour 45 min. I recommend studying before the interview as it was fairly technical for systems questions. Study Jepp charts to include airport diagram, SIDS, STARS. We also dove into weather quite a bit.
